任务号码组终态回调
更新时间:2024-09-14
描述
当号码组进入终态后,外呼系统通过用户配置的回调地址将号码组进入终态的数据进行回调。
URL
回调地址(配置台-API配置-其他配置)
HTTP Method
POST
请求参数
参数名称 | 类型 | 是否必须 | 说明 | 示例 |
---|---|---|---|---|
callbackType | int | 是 | 回调数据类型, 0-任务呼叫单通电话回调 1-号码组终态回调 2-任务状态变更回调 3-实时呼叫单通电话回调 | 1 |
data | obj | 是 | 回调数据 |
data数据
名称 | 类型 | 是否必须 | 备注 | 示例 |
---|---|---|---|---|
taskMemberId | string | 是 | 号码组唯一标识 | "732722324373760" |
tenantId | long | 是 | 租户唯一标识 | 10363 |
taskId | string | 是 | 任务标识 | 732721695686912 |
status | int | 是 | 号码组状态,1-未执行 2-未完成 3-已完成 4-已打完 | 3 |
callEndTime | long | 是 | 呼叫结束时间,号码组终态的时间点 | 1723117233000 |
finished | int | 是 | 状态,0-未完成 1-已完成 | 1 |
totalTimes | string | 是 | 拨打次数 | 1 |
extJson | string | 否 | 导入被叫时的扩展信息 |
响应参数
名称 | 类型 | 备注 |
---|---|---|
code | int | http响应码,比如200、400 其中200即成功 |
msg | string | 响应信息,失败时为具体原因 |
请求(回调)示例
{
"callbackType": 1, // 0-api单通电话回调 1-号码组终态回调 2-任务状态变更回调 3-实时任务通话记录回调
"data": {
"taskMemberId": "732722324373760", // 号码组唯一标识
"tenantId":10945,//租户ID
"taskId":874634757898496,//任务id
"status": 3, // 1-未执行 2-未完成 3-已完成 4-已打完
"callEndTime": "2021-03-29 12:15:36", // 呼叫结束时间
"finished": 1, // 0-未完成 1-已完成,推送过去状态一般为1
"totalTimes":1, // 拨打次数
"extJson":"extJson"
}
}
返回(回调)示例
{
"code": 200,
"msg": "success",
}